About this work

Geological context: Pennsylvanian, Bird Spring Fm. Collection locality: Early to Middle Pennsylvanian, samples ranging upward from f.118x [=18] at base to f.11x at top of .5-mi-long, NE to SW, measured section (that is the lower segment of a skeletal section that is continued as section Pk I [or just Pk] 2 mi to the NW) starting at base (IV') at 36.254 N lat. & 115.658 W long. on NE flank of ridge that extends NW to Charleston Peak, & ending upslope at 36.247 N lat. & 115.668 W long. at crest of that ridge, & 2.5 mi SE of Charleston Peak, Spring Mts, & about 30 mi NW of Las Vegas, Clark County, Nevada, USA. Collected by Tsun-yi Yang. IP number 406906; lot count 1; accn=IPA.07454.
